Selgaon is an inhabited village in Betul Sub-district of Betul district, Madhya Pradesh. Its Census village code is 485548, the Census 2011 record lists 940 people in 190 households and the reported area is 1,074 hectares. The local references include Betul CD Block and the nearest town reference is Betul at about 10 km.

Population and Social Groups
The Census 2011 record lists 940 people in 190 households, with 484 male residents and 456 female residents. The average household size is 4.95, and SC share is 7.45% and ST share is 30.85% for Selgaon. Population density works out to about 87.52 people per sq km.

Land Use and Local Economy
Land-use records for Selgaon show that reported agricultural commodities include Soyabean, Wheat and Chana, net sown area is 489.64 hectares and irrigated land is 94.46 hectares (19.3% of net sown area). These figures help explain village agriculture and local economy context.
